The Enzyme and Microbial Technology Research Centre (EMTech), Universiti Putra Malaysia was established in 2012 as a natural progression in the development of a highly successful research group. We proudly congratulate all 8 postgraduate students who successfully presented their PhD/MSc research proposals and final seminars during the 44th Biotech Colloquium (Semester 1, 2025/2026). Your presentations reflected strong scientific rigor, innovation, and dedication. Well done to everyone involved! 👏✨
🔬 Presenters & Research Titles:
1. Nur Safiah Khairuddin
Structure Prediction, Expression and Biochemical Characterisation of a Putative Novel Carbonic Anhydrase from Bacillus anthracis S3WAHI
Supervisor: Prof. Dr. Mohd Shukuri Bin Mohamad Ali
2. Iman Imran Bin Hamzah
Enzymatic Defatting, Extraction and Purification of Type 1 Collagen Peptides from Seabass Scales
Supervisor: Prof. Dr. Mohd Shukuri Bin Mohamad Ali
3. Rishiganeshan A/L Gunasaigaran
Co-Immobilization of Multienzyme System for One-Pot Synthesis of Fatty Acid Methyl Ester (FAME) and Sucrose Fatty Acid Ester (SFAE)
Supervisor: Prof. Dr. Mohd Shukuri Bin Mohamad Ali
4. Riem Elsir Ahmed Ali
Structure Determination and Mutagenesis of Alcohol Dehydrogenase from Anoxybacillus geothermalis D9
Supervisor: Dr. Nor Hafizah Ahmad Kamarudin
5. Pervin Rehana
Identification and Characterization of Calcium Carbonate Precipitating Bacteria for Self-Healing Concrete
Supervisor: Assoc. Prof. Dr. Suriana Sabri
6. Nur Zulaikha Afrina Binti Shamsul Anuar
Production of Mozzarella Cheese Using Mutant Esterases Expressed in Recombinant Pichia pastoris
Supervisor: Assoc. Prof. Dr. Siti Nurbaya Oslan
7. Yogaletchumy Seevanathan
Screening, Identification and Characterisation of Trehalulose-Producing Enzyme from Stingless Bee and Their Associated Microbes
Supervisor: Assoc. Prof. Dr. Suriana Sabri
8. Marina Binthe Alam
Development of a Biosensor for Rapid and Dual Detection of Candida Species Merozymal guilliermondi and Candida albicans
Supervisor: Assoc. Prof. Dr. Siti Nurbaya Oslan
